DISC in two minutes

DISC is a model for understanding human behavior.

Created by William Moulton Marston (the same person who inspired Wonder Woman!), it groups the way we interact into four main profiles:

  • D – Dominance: loves challenges, results, speed.
  • I – Influence: sociable, optimistic, loves persuading.
  • S – Steadiness: calm, reliable, seeks harmony.
  • C – Conscientiousness: analytical, structured, rigorous.

In sales, this model helps you adapt your message… to the person, not the persona.

Why DISC is still a powerful ally for salespeople

1. Understand before you persuade

Identifying a prospect’s DISC profile means decoding their “language.”

  • D → concision, ROI, speed
  • I → energy, vision
  • S → reassurance, stability
  • C → proof, details, logic
2. Smooth the relationship

When you adapt your style, friction disappears.

Your prospect feels understood—and that changes everything.
